Doctor (Jonathan?) -- I recognize a smallish number of good classical LPs in there that you might want to keep, especially with a new turntable! Unfortunately, some of them are mono -- the Columbia ML and the RCA LM series for example.

LP size is very deceptive -- they're big in two dimensions, but much smaller in thickness than, say, CDs, so that shelf space isn't that great once you nail the needed 13" or so of shelf height and depth.

I suggest listening to some of these to see whether you don't want to hang on to them:
